Historical Facts About Colombia

Colombia is a country ruled more by the civilians rather than the military. As the military forces lacked political power, it was the civilian elites solely who came to be separated into a few rival groups for contending within the political sphere.

The pre- Columbian era had its birth more than 13,000 years back. It was back then that the original settlement by the Chibcha, sub-Andean, and Caribbean people happened. They were the agricultural communities and by 1500s, Chibcha became the most advanced among the indigenous people.

It was in 1499 that the earliest Spanish expedition happened in the Guajira Peninsula. The original permanent settlement Santa María la Antigua de Darién was founded by the Colonists in 1510. Santa Fe de Bogotá—presently called Bogotá, which is the present capital of Colombia came to be founded by the Spanish people in 1538. Thereafter it came to be Viceroyalty of New Granada’s capital in 1717.

The years between 1796 and 1806 were characterized by several intense conflicts with regard to new government/governments. The consistent fights between federalists and the centralists gave birth to an era of instability called la Patria Boba (the Foolish Fatherland). After the conquest of southern Spain by Napoleon in May 1810, certain regions like Quito, Gran Colombia, Paraguay and Venezuela came to set up their independent governments. On August 7, 1819, ties were severed with Spain after the defeat of the Spanish at the Battle of Boyacá to establish the Republic of Greater Colombia (Gran Colombia). After the adoption of the 1886 constitution, the country was renamed the Republic of Columbia.
